Loyalty- & Identitaetssysteme
Punkte in 200ms. Nicht im Nachtbatch.
Loyalty-Plattformen fuer Millionen von Kunden mit Echtzeitverarbeitung, flexibler Rules Engine und Partnerintegration.
Loyalty-Plattform als Kernsystem¶
Ein Loyalty-Programm ist kein Marketing-Add-on — es ist ein Kernsystem, das Millionen von Transaktionen verarbeitet, Dutzende Partner integriert und direkt die Kundenbindung beeinflusst. Wenn ein Kunde zahlt und Punkte nicht gutgeschrieben werden, ruft er die Hotline an. Wenn ein Partner keine Daten bekommt, verweigert er den Rabatt.
Echtzeitverarbeitung¶
Der traditionelle Ansatz „Punkte werden im Nachtbatch gutgeschrieben” ist ueberholt. Kunden erwarten sofortige Gratifikation:
- POS/E-Shop sendet Transaktionsevent an Kafka
- Loyalty Engine konsumiert Event, wertet Regeln aus (Stufen-Multiplikatoren, Bonuskampagnen, Partnerregeln)
- Account Service aktualisiert Saldo (Redis fuer Hot Data, PostgreSQL fuer Persistenz)
- Notification Service sendet Push/SMS mit Update
- Gesamter Ablauf < 200ms
Flexible Rules Engine¶
Marketing muss Regeln taeglich aendern — ohne auf ein Deployment zu warten:
- Stufenregeln — Bronze/Silber/Gold/Platin mit automatischem Upgrade/Downgrade
- Bonuskampagnen — 2x Punkte am Wochenende, 3x fuer Kategorie, Partner-Multiplikator
- Segmentierung — Unterschiedliche Regeln fuer verschiedene Kundensegmente
- A/B-Testing — Test von Kampagnenvarianten auf Kundenuntergruppen
- Verfallsregeln — Punkte verfallen nach 12 Monaten, mit 30-Tage-Vorwarnung
Regeln werden in der Admin-UI konfiguriert, versioniert (Audit-Trail) und in Sekunden in die Produktion propagiert.
Partnerintegration¶
Ein typisches Loyalty-Programm hat 10-50 Partner. Jeder benoetigt:
- REST-API mit OAuth2-Authentifizierung
- Webhook-Benachrichtigungen ueber Punktetransaktionen
- Rate-Limiting pro Partner (Systemschutz)
- SLA-Monitoring pro Endpunkt
- Sandbox-Umgebung fuer Integrationstests
Partner-API ist versioniert (v1, v2), abwaertskompatibel. Breaking Changes mit 6-monatiger Abkuendigungsfrist.
Skalierung¶
- Redis fuer Hot Data (aktueller Saldo, Stufe) — Sub-ms-Latenz
- PostgreSQL fuer Transaktionshistorie — nach Monat partitioniert
- Kafka fuer Event Streaming — horizontale Skalierung der Consumer
- Kubernetes — Autoscaling basierend auf Durchsatz
DSGVO und Datenschutz¶
- Recht auf Loeschung (Anonymisierung der Punktehistorie)
- Recht auf Portabilitaet (Export in maschinenlesbarem Format)
- Einwilligungsverwaltung — Opt-in/Opt-out pro Kanal
- Datenverschluesselung at rest und in transit
Häufig gestellte Fragen
Ja. Dual-Run-Migration — altes und neues System laufen parallel, Daten werden abgeglichen. Der Kunde bemerkt den Uebergang nicht. Typische Migration dauert 2-4 Monate.
Unter 200ms ab Zahlungsbestaetigung. Event-Driven-Architektur — POS sendet Event, Loyalty Engine verarbeitet Regeln, Kunde sieht aktualisierten Status sofort.
Ja. Jeder Partner hat eigene API-Zugangsdaten, Rate-Limits, Regeln. Zentrale Loyalty Engine aggregiert Punkte aus allen Quellen. Dashboard pro Partner fuer Reporting.